What does TRMS 6000 counts mean?
Herein, what does 6000 counts mean on a multimeter?
For example, a 1999-count multimeter cannot measure down to a tenth of a volt if measuring 200 V or more. Fluke offers 3½-digit digital multimeters with counts of up to 6000 (meaning a max of 5999 on the meter's display) and 4½-digit meters with counts of either 20000 or 50000.
Additionally, what does 2000 counts mean on a multimeter? A 2000 count meter can show a maximum value of 2000 on any range (so for the 2V range full-scale is 2.000V), while a 20,000 count meter can show 2.0000V full-scale on the 2V range.

What does 2 digits mean?
The '1/2' or '0.5' represent the first digit of the reading display and the maximum it can read. In this case, '1/2' digit means the first digit that can represent the digit 0-1. Putting it together, 4.5 digits mean the display can show 00 000 to 19 999. Another example, let's look at 3.75, or 3 and ¾ digits.How accurate are multimeters?

What is 3 and half digit display?
A 3.5 digit display is actually four segments, one half digit and 3 full digits. Displaying maximum capability it would read 1999.Why is digital multimeter more accurate?

The 1 digit means that the least significant digit can be off by +/- 1. In this resolution 1 digit would mean +/- 0.001V. Like Hans says +/-1 digit means that the last digit can be 1 off. +/-10 digits means it can be 10 digits off, or 1 digit in the one but last position.Do I need true RMS?
If every AC signal that you wish to measure the RMS value of is a pure sine wave, then you don't need a true RMS meter. If, however, you want to measure the RMS value of a square wave, the output of a half-wave rectifier or something else more complex, then a true RMS meter will be advantageous.What's RMS stand for?

RMS - root mean square. If you take a DC voltage, say X, square it (=X^2), average the square over time (same X^2), and then take the square root, you get X. So the RMS value of a DC voltage is that DC voltage.What is the difference between RMS and average value?
The RMS value is equal to the peak value divided by the square root of two. The average value is zero since the voltage is negative for the same amount of time that it is positive. The 230V AC/ 110V AC is the RMS (root mean square) value of the sinusoidal signal.How do you calculate RMS?
RMS Voltage Equation Then the RMS voltage (VRMS) of a sinusoidal waveform is determined by multiplying the peak voltage value by 0.7071, which is the same as one divided by the square root of two ( 1/√2 ).What is the least count of a multimeter?

The resolution of a digital multimeter traditionally was specified in terms of the number of digits displayed. Typically this will be a number consisting of an integer and a half, e.g. 3 ½ digits. By convention a half digit can display either a zero or 1. Thus a four and a half digit meter could display up to 19999.What is range metrology?

For example, an analog voltmeter with a ±3% accuracy is set to the 0 to 100-V range. Based on this accuracy, its pointer can be 3 volts (100 V x 0.03 = 3 V) below or above the true reading. If the true measured value is, for example, 90.0 V, the meter might read between 87 V and 93 V or ± 3.3% of reading.How do you check voltage with a multimeter?
